I think the clear day in Estes Park while it was overcast in the "valley"
all day yesterday worked in our favor.
We saw an ovenbird and a female Chestnut-sided Warbler in the marshy area
of the Matthews-Reeser Sanctuary this morning.
The ovenbird actually sang briefly at times.
I think there are at least eight elk calves in the sanctuary so one must
bird with care.
